
You’ve made it to the famous Rachael Ray quotes about food, life, cooking, television and being famous. You’ll know Rachel Ray as the smiling, down to earth television cook from popular programs like 30 Minute Meals and Rachael vs. Guy: Celebrity Cook-Off.

Famous Rachael Ray Quotes
I wanted, as a woman who’s fifty and has a lot of jobs that I’m grateful for, I wanted to reflect that the American dream is still alive, that if you work very hard, opportunity will come your way. That you can be fifty and over and female in this country and still be relevant.
Rachael Ray
I’m a person who shops once a week pretty thoroughly, and then I pick up a couple of ingredients here and there as the week goes on, and because I grew up working in restaurants, I just obsessively hate wasting anything. I’m usually just working out of the pantry and the fridge, and what has to be used up.
Rachael Ray
I cook and I chat. That’s what I do. I love to write recipes, but basically, if you had to put it in a nutshell, I cook and I chat.
Rachael Ray
We make the same Thanksgiving every year: apple, celery, cranberries, onion stuffing, and turkey. These days, we smoke it because we have a green egg now and a cider. It’s a very boring menu.
Rachael Ray
I think that it is my duty as a female in her 50s working in this industry to give tons of respect to that and as much support as possible for women that have had challenges in male-dominated business, not just this one, but in general.
Rachael Ray
Everyone that works within our brand believes in our mantra. You don’t have to be rich to have a rich life. Our brand is successful because everyone that works with us really believes in that. They bring their dogs, in some cases their cats, their children, to work with them. We have very flexible hours; people work in many different areas and crossover.
Rachael Ray
What bonds us as a family is that belief that quality of life matters even if you can’t have balance, and it shouldn’t be determined or predetermined by social status or paycheck. Everyone should have accessibility to good food, decent pots and pans, a sense of adventure.
Rachael Ray
I loved every job I’ve ever had in my life, with the exception of dish machine operator. That was humbling. I wasn’t very good at it because I don’t like heat and it was 120 degrees by the dish machine, but I loved being a fountain girl; I loved being a waitress; I loved being a line cook.
Rachael Ray
The most important thing for me is the spirits. The Italian dry vermouth. When we cook with seafood in my family, we always use dry vermouth because it kills the smell of seafood in your kitchen.
Rachael Ray
We don’t want people to feel great about me or about a product; we want people to feel good about themselves and their everyday life. We want to help them make it a little easier, a little more fun or a little more adventurous.
Rachael Ray
The television thing is a very weird happening for me, and certainly not anything I planned for. I don’t know that I thought I wasn’t worthy of it. I just thought, well, that’s not me. That’s for other people. You know, that’s just not me. I serve people. I’m the service person. I wait on people that are on TV. I’m not on TV. And, you know, that’s what I told Food Network.
Rachael Ray
This is the country of great opportunity and if you work hard and you’re willing to take some risks, you really never know. I don’t think that the way my life has unfolded could’ve happened in any other country.
Rachael Ray
